India defeated Pakistan by 7 wickets to take the lead in the Asia Cup

Dubai: In the sixth match of the T20 Asia Cup, India defeated Pakistan easily by 7 wickets and further brightened their chances of making it to the semi-finals. Batting first, Pakistan scored 129 runs in 20 overs, in which Sahibzada Farhan scored 40 and Shaheen Shah Afridi batted brilliantly and scored 33 not out. However, the rest of the players could not stay on the field for long and the Green Shirts were limited to a low score.

In reply, the Indian team chased the target with full confidence and won the match in just 16 overs for the loss of 3 wickets. Captain Suryakumar Yadav stood out with 47 runs while Abhishek Sharma and Tilak Verma provided a solid foundation for the team by scoring 31 runs each. Pakistan bowler Saim Ayub took three wickets but this effort proved insufficient in the face of India’s strong batting line-up.

In Indian bowling, Kuldeep Yadav took three wickets, Jasprit Bumrah and Acharya Patel took two wickets each, while Hardik Pandya and Varun Chakravarthy took one wicket each. The fans in the field gave a warm welcome to both the teams, but in the end, India’s superiority in both batting and bowling gave it a decisive victory.

This was the 20th encounter between India and Pakistan in the history of the Asia Cup. India has won 11 matches so far.
